TCAP Test Scores Will Account for Portion of Semester Grades

The Rutherford County Schools are reminding parents that the upcoming TCAP test will count towards student semester grades. This is being done due to a new law which took effect at the beginning of this year dealing with TCAP testing. For grades 3rd through 5th, the TCAP test score will count for 20-percent of a pupils semester grades.  For middle school and high school students, TCAP tests — both achievement and End of Course exams — will count for 25% of their second semester grades.
